The Eatery food ordering system

Mock up of The Eatery's food ordering website

 

As businesses adapted to the new “normal” of the coronavirus lockdown, Dave from the Eatery approached Decimus Design to implement a food ordering system so that he could offer takeaways and deliveries.

The main requirements were to make the ordering system as user-friendly as possible, allow customers to select a day and time slot for either delivery or collection.  It was also important for The Eatery to be able to easily add new menu items when required.

The ordering menu was designed in the same style as the existing cafe’s menu. Customers are allowed to order from breakfast, brunch, lunch, hot and cold drinks menus. A floating basket allows customers to instantly know what they’ve chosen, and checkout is easy too. At checkout, customers choose whether to collect their food or have it delivered and when.

Since lockdown has ended, The Eatery has expanded its menu and updated items themselves.

Isle of Man Golfing Holidays redesign

Isle of Man Golfing Holidays website mockup showing the website on an iMac, iPad and iPhone

Owner Ged was having major problems with his golfing holidays website and approached Decimus Design to redesign it. The old site had been built with WordPress, but the theme was a very old version that couldn’t be updated, and the page builder and several plugins the site had been built with had broken leaving Ged with no way to add or change content on his pages.

The old website had more than 100 blog posts and 42 pages, some of which contained duplicate content.

To enable Ged to continue to update his website himself, we decided the new website would be built using WordPress. The existing blog posts were imported to a new WordPress installation and the content from the old pages condensed into 24 pages new ones and redirects added to forward the deleted URLs to relevant new pages.

Westguard Fire and Safety Website

Westguard fire and security website mock up as it appears on a iMac, iPad and iPhone

When owner Jane approached us to create her website, she was unclear what she wanted her website to look like, or even how to get her message across to her potential customers. All she knew was that her business needed a website.

After completing our questionnaire and drilling down on her business, we decided to create a seven-page website: a home page, a page for each of the services offered, an about page, a testimonials page, and a contact page with a contact form.

After in depth telephone conversation about her services, Janet was able to craft the content to ensure visitors to the Westguard website fully understand the products and services offered and give them confidence to pick up the phone and call.

A bespoke map was created to showcase the areas Westguard covers.
